Solution Overview

Problem

The existing methods for dispensing welding wire from coils often result in tangling and knotting, leading to defects and costly downtime, as the trailing end of the wire can intertwine with the feeding end during unwinding.

Innovation Solution

A wire retaining ring system is employed, featuring a discontinuous inner and outer ring with radial spokes and a slot, which positions the trailing end radially outward, preventing entanglement and allowing seamless connection to a new coil for an endless wire supply.

Data Source

PatentUS9260269B2Wire retaining ring for a welding system
Publication Date: 2016.02.16 LINCOLN GLOBAL INC

AI summary

The subject embodiments are directed to a wire packaging system for a coil of welding wire defining a bore, the system including a container adapted to receive the coil therein, the container having a base; a wire retainer having a base portion adapted to overlie the coil, the base portion defining an aperture adapted to overlie the bore of the coil; the base portion including a first support and a second support located on opposite sides of the aperture; each support extending upward from the base portion; a hold down assembly including a restraint supported near the base of the container and extending upward through the aperture to attach to a hold down member, the hold down member having first and second ends engageable with the first and second supports and the restraint adapted to apply a compressive force to the supports via attachment of the restraint to the hold down member.
